Anyway - France repeatedly "outlaws" foreign words from polluting the French language. English however takes many words from all different languages and is constanly evolving and growing. A couple of years ago france tried to issue a law saying that any website hosted in France MUST be in French. It could of course have an English translation - but the site must have a full French version. Web providers and website developers were outraged because the majority of the web is in English - and by having the site in English - they get the largest audience. It would cause double the work developing an English version and a French version. I'm not sure if they were ever successful. As for France using more English words than Quebec - I don't think that is the case. ALL techonogy/computer terms have a French translation. France is extremely afraid of their language being "polluted" by outside influences. Also - slang and casual speech is very different than what the "official" language is. Quebec however has laws dictating that English must be less prominately displayed than French. Last year or two - there was a store that was issued a heavy fine because they had English more prominently displayed than French. Talk about xenophobia. I think a willingness to accept words from other languages is the strength of English. Not just from obvious languages either - "trek" from Afrikaans, "shampoo" from (I think) Burmese, even "entrepeneur" from some Continental language or other... English has never been static and never should be. Guarding your language's "purity" is a very dubious policy to my mind.
